    Abstract:

    The raffinate of a gold smelter which adopts concentrate roasting and acid leaching for copper extractioncontains a high level of zinc ions. To recover the zinc, a process of pre-neutralization and sulfidization in stages is explored, with ZnS concentrate as the recovery product. The experiment explored the paths and the interplay of each main element through raffinate pre-neutralization, clarification, and sulfidization, and examined the process parameters in each unit operation. According to the experiment results, at room temperature and with sodium sulfate excess rate at 1.3, sulfidization pH=3.0, and precipitation lasting 30min, the Zn recovery from the raffinate reaches 96.56%, and the Zn grade of the precipitation product reaches 52.32%; after pre-neutralization and clarification for As, Cu and other impurities removal, the Zn grade of the sulfurization precipitation product reaches 54.08%.
